I think many are in the same situation.
The What Ifs are what keeps people there. "What if he wakes up and see s how great we could be and that he should treat me better and we live happy ever after" We are in love with the what if or possibility of what could be ( if X, Y and z happens) not the reality of what IS happening.
The reality is the longer he has mistreated you the more it is ingrained that you are OK with it. It is only when we love ourselves more that we realize settling for that is not working.
